Valentine’s Day Gone Wrong: Hilarious Real-Life Fails

Ah, Valentine’s Day—the one day a year where expectations are sky-high, but reality loves to crash the party. While some couples are out having their filmy, candlelit dinners, others are experiencing the most embarrassing, awkward, and downright disastrous dates of their lives.

From gift mix-ups to restaurant nightmares, here’s a collection of real-life Valentine’s Day fails that will make you laugh, cringe, and maybe even feel a little better about your own love life.


1. The Accidental Date with the Wrong Person 😳

💬 "I was texting my crush, planning to ask her out for Valentine's, but I accidentally sent the invite to another girl with the same name in my contacts. She said yes before I could explain, and I panicked and went through with it. Halfway through dinner, my actual crush walked into the same restaurant—with her boyfriend." 😭

🚨 Lesson learned: Double-check your contacts before making any life-altering mistakes.


2. The Gift That Got Him Dumped 🎁

💬 "My friend was dating this girl for a few months, and for Valentine’s, he wanted to surprise her with a personalized bracelet. Except… he misspelled her name. Badly. Like, not even close. She was NOT impressed and ended things right there."

🚨 Lesson learned: If you can’t spell her name, should you even be dating her?


3. The Chocolate Disaster 🍫

💬 "I decided to make homemade chocolates for my boyfriend because I wanted to be 'cute and romantic.' I melted chocolate, poured it into a mold, and put it in the freezer. Turns out, I used salt instead of sugar. He took one bite and nearly threw up. He still brings it up every Valentine’s Day."

🚨 Lesson learned: Maybe just buy the chocolates instead? Some things are best left to Cadbury.


4. The Proposal That Backfired 💍

💬 "A guy at a restaurant proposed to his girlfriend in front of everyone, complete with a violinist and everything. She said no. The violinist awkwardly kept playing while the guy tried to convince her. The whole restaurant was silently watching."

🚨 Lesson learned: Public proposals? Risky move. Always check if your partner even WANTS to get married before popping the question.


5. The Restaurant Horror Story 🍽️

💬 "My boyfriend booked a fancy restaurant for Valentine’s Day, but he didn’t realize they had a fixed menu. He’s allergic to mushrooms, and guess what was in every single dish? We left after spending Rs. 5,000 on food he couldn’t even eat."

🚨 Lesson learned: Always check the menu before making reservations, or bring an antihistamine just in case.


6. The Ex Who Made a Surprise Appearance 👀

💬 "I was on a Valentine’s date when my ex walked into the same café and sat right next to us. Turns out, my date was HER friend. I spent the whole evening trapped in a sitcom-level awkward situation."

🚨 Lesson learned: Maybe check mutual connections before choosing a date.


7. The Pet That Stole the Show 🐶

💬 "I planned a surprise at-home date with candles and rose petals. I left the room for a second, and my dog went full Bollywood villain—knocked over a candle, started eating the rose petals, and ripped open the gift I got her. We spent the night at the vet instead of on a romantic date."

🚨 Lesson learned: Pets > boyfriends/girlfriends. They will sabotage you, and honestly, you’ll forgive them.


8. The Confession That Went Horribly Wrong 💔

💬 "I decided to confess my feelings to my best friend on Valentine’s Day. I wrote a letter, planned a cute moment, and finally gave it to her. She laughed because she thought it was a joke. I played along like I wasn’t dying inside."

🚨 Lesson learned: Maybe don’t drop major confessions on a day when expectations are already sky-high.


9. The Unwanted Third Wheel 🏍️

💬 "My date’s best friend randomly showed up and third-wheeled the entire night. I thought it was just dinner, but he even tagged along for the movie. My date didn’t see a problem with it."

🚨 Lesson learned: If they bring a friend to date night, you’re probably not the main character in their life.


10. The Worst Possible Breakup Timing 💔

💬 "I got dumped ON Valentine’s Day. She said she had been meaning to do it for a while but thought it would be 'sweet' to give me one last Valentine’s. Like, ma’am, what?"

🚨 Lesson learned: Just break up BEFORE Valentine’s—don’t drag it out for the aesthetics.
